A former campus shrine (校內社) and hōanden (奉安殿) near the base of Baguashan in Shetou, built circa 1938 with donations from staff and students. The hōanden was a purpose-built structure for housing the imperial rescript on education and portraits of the emperor and empress. The school was renamed Chaoxing Elementary School (朝興國小) in 1947 and presumably these Japanese colonial era relics were dismantled sometime thereafter. Their precise position on the campus is unknown.
